diff SSR.h @ 74:b73e4a6f3497

add dependency tracking for singleton
author Nina Engelhardt <nengel@mailbox.tu-berlin.de>
date Tue, 17 Apr 2012 20:14:34 +0200
parents f20b4d9d3086
children ee8510009267
line diff
     1.1 --- a/SSR.h	Mon Apr 16 18:25:31 2012 +0200
     1.2 +++ b/SSR.h	Tue Apr 17 20:14:34 2012 +0200
     1.3 @@ -53,6 +53,8 @@
     1.4     int32           hasBeenStarted;
     1.5     int32           hasFinished;
     1.6     PrivQueueStruc *waitQ;
     1.7 +   int executingVp;
     1.8 +   int executingTask;
     1.9   }
    1.10  SSRSingleton;
    1.11  
    1.12 @@ -121,6 +123,7 @@
    1.13     NtoN** ntonGroups;
    1.14     PrivDynArrayInfo* ntonGroupsInfo;
    1.15     ListOfArrays* dynDependenciesList;
    1.16 +   ListOfArrays* singletonDependenciesList;
    1.17     Unit last_in_slot[NUM_CORES * NUM_ANIM_SLOTS];
    1.18     ListOfArrays* hwArcs;
    1.19     int lastReqType;